Abstract :
Video sharing is becoming a popular service in Internet. As the popularity of video sharing goes up, the cost of operating a video sharing system is also soaring upward. With its good scalability and flexibility, CDN is commonly adopted as the basic platform in most video sharing services. In this paper, we introduce a typical DNS based CDN architecture, and focus on improving the performance for single surrogate servers with "cache-tracker" scheme, which is a request-routing strategy based on the status of hard disk IO and the status of content caching in all surrogate servers\´ physical memory. We use some detailed simulations to evaluate "cache-tracker" and compare it to some other commonly-used request-routing strategies. These simulations clearly demonstrate the effectiveness of our simple approach.
